Welcome to the Quranic Arabic Corpus, an annotated linguistic resource for the Holy Quran. This page shows seven parallel translations in English for the 68th verse of chapter 22 (sūrat l-ḥaj). Click on the Arabic text to below to see word by word details of the verse's morphology.

 

Chapter (22) sūrat l-ḥaj (The Pilgrimage)

Sahih International: And if they dispute with you, then say, " Allah is most knowing of what you do.

Pickthall: And if they wrangle with thee, say: Allah is Best Aware of what ye do.

Yusuf Ali: If they do wrangle with thee, say, "Allah knows best what it is ye are doing."

Shakir: And if they contend with you, say: Allah best knows what you do.

Muhammad Sarwar: If they still dispute with you about your worship, tell them, "God knows best what you do.

Mohsin Khan: And if they argue with you (as regards the slaughtering of the sacrifices), say;"Allah knows best of what you do.

Arberry: And if they should dispute with thee, do thou say, 'God knows very well what you are doing.
